S.T.A.R. Puppy

S.T.A.R. stands for Socialization, Training, Activity, and Responsibility.  We will touch upon the basics all while discussing those things to get your puppies off on the best…paw forward!   In this class we discuss the best habits to have with your puppy through adulthood. We touch upon the basics; sit, down, stand, stay, and recall.  Then we'll troubleshoot those behaviors that are inherent to dogs that can sometimes annoy us; excessive nipping, barking, jumping, and leash pulling.  Puppies will be evaluated throughout the entirety of the session.  

Canine Good Citizen

So, Basic was nice, right?  You got a good foundation, saw a change in the bond between you and your dog; heck, maybe created a bond with your dog!  Now you’re enjoying your dog!  Maybe you want other people to enjoy your dog as well?  The AKC program Canine Good Citizen is next.

CGC strengthens the basics by transitioning commands to the 20-foot leash. We also create distractions to minimize those times your dogs might become startled in the real world. Heeling nicely is a main point. Passing and approaching of other dogs without reaction is very important.  Dogs also must meet a “friendly stranger” and be brushed by them.  The “friendly stranger” will be the AKC CGC evaluator. Any dog, any age is welcome to take this class so long as the basics are reliable. Any age dog is eligible to be evaluated.  AKC requires that dogs can only evaluate on a regular collar and leash.  This class is evaluated in a class setting.

Community Canine

If your dog is registered with AKC, you're eligible to be evaluated for this program.  Everything learned in the CGC class is enhanced while asking for the dogs for better impulse control in public situations.  The point of this class is to mimic a more natural setting.  Just think how nice it would be to be able to navigate a crowded street still holding your Starbucks...not wearing it.  This class is evaluated in a class setting.

Urban Good Citizen

If your dog is registered with AKC, you're eligible to be evaluated for this program.  The best thing about this program is the ability to go to dog friendly establishments to practice teaching your dog to stay in place when required without being distracted.  Most of this class is practiced outside where the world is full of squirrel ninjas and trash leave-its.  This is a real-world test for your dogs and is evaluated in the real world.
